XLF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

1,496 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street Financial Select Sector SPDR ETF (XLF)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$28.2B — down 4.2% from $29.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 130 funds opened new XLF positions and 127 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 588 added to existing stakes and 536 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Barclays, adding an estimated $370M. The largest seller was California Public Employees Retirement System, exiting entirely with an estimated $505M sold.
